A new technique is proposed and demonstrated for improving the resolution of the delayed self-heterodyne method for laser spectral linewidth measurement.
The delay time between two laser beams is increased by the use of multipass transmission in an optical fiber ring interferometer containing a frequency shifter. This technique does not require a longer fiber or complicated curve fitting of the observed spectra.
Narrow-linewidth semiconductor lasers are highly desirable for applications such as coherent optical communication and precise interferometric measurement.
